Is Austin or North Salt Lake Safer?
According to crimebycity.com's analysis of 2024 FBI data, North Salt Lake is safer than Austin (Safety Score 73/100 vs 11/100), with a total crime rate of 1,029 per 100,000 versus 3,709 for Austin — 72% lower. Austin has higher rates in 0 of 7 crime categories.
The biggest difference is in murder, where North Salt Lake has a 100% lower rate.
Note: Austin is 41.5x larger by coverage, which can affect crime rate comparisons. Larger cities tend to report higher rates due to density and more comprehensive reporting.

Detailed Crime Rate Comparison
| Crime Type | Austin | North Salt Lake | Difference |
|---|---|---|---|
| Total Crime Rate | 3,709.4 | 1,028.7 | +2,680.7 |
| Violent Crime Rate | 467.5 | 37.9 | +429.6 |
| Murder Rate | 6.6 | 0.0 | +6.6 |
| Rape Rate | 67.6 | 8.4 | +59.2 |
| Robbery Rate | 85.4 | 4.2 | +81.2 |
| Aggravated Assault Rate | 307.2 | 25.3 | +281.9 |
| Property Crime Rate | 3,241.9 | 990.7 | +2,251.2 |
| Burglary Rate | 445.2 | 134.9 | +310.2 |
| Larceny-Theft Rate | 2,198.1 | 733.6 | +1,464.6 |
| Motor Vehicle Theft Rate | 598.6 | 122.3 | +476.4 |
All rates per 100,000 residents. Source: FBI UCR 2024.

About Austin, TX
Austin, the "Live Music Capital of the World," is a rapidly growing city in Central Texas. Situated on the Colorado River, it's the state capital and home to a diverse population, including many young professionals drawn to its tech industry. With a safety score of 11/100 and a population coverage of 984,613, Austin has a total crime rate of 3,709.4 per 100,000 residents.
About North Salt Lake, UT
North Salt Lake, nestled between the Wasatch Front and the Great Salt Lake, was historically a farming community. Today, it's a growing residential area, home to over 21,000 residents. With a safety score of 73/100 and a population coverage of 23,720, North Salt Lake has a total crime rate of 1,028.7 per 100,000 residents.
